T1/DS1 broadband in New York uses two pairs of copper wire for transmission over telephone lines. An ordinary telephone line uses the DS0 transmission protocol, which carries 64 Kbit per second. A T1 line uses the DS1 protocol to combine the equivalent of 24 telephone lines for a total bandwidth of 1.536 Mbit per second.

T1 Internet providers in New York usually offer T1 lines to private customers in DS0 fractions. However, a small business will typically use a full T1 line to connect to the Internet and larger business may use multiple T1 lines bundled together.

There are three primary factors to consider when you compare broadband services in New York:

1. Prices for T1 in New York vary in part according to your distance from the carrier’s Point of Presence. The further you are from the carrier’s POP, the more your T1/DS1 line will cost.

2. Major carriers usually own and operate their own networks, generally resulting in the best actual transmission speeds.

3. A channel bank is necessary to separate the DS1 data stream back into the 24 DS0 data packets. This device is relatively expensive to purchase or lease and represents a substantial investment for a small business.

The local provider connects your business to the carrier's POP. This connection is known as the local loop and represents a substantial component of the cost of dedicated T1 in New York.

  • T1 service providers in New York will almost always offer substantially faster access than a DSL line of the same rated speed. Providers of T1/DS1 broadband in New York rarely oversubscribe their services, meaning that these T1 customers will have access to the full transmission rate of 1.544 Mbps. By contrast, the oversubscription rates for DSL lines routinely exceed 4:1.
